Description

The Swedish History Museum (Historiska museet) in Stockholm displays collections spanning archaeology and Swedish cultural history since the Stone Age up to the present. These include, inter alia, a large section on Vikings (800-1050), religious art from the 12th century to the post-Reformation period, textile works from the Middle Ages, and the Gold Room housed in a concrete vault and containing jewellery, coins, and reliquaries.

Access & Transport

The museum is located at Narvavägen, just south of Östermalm and 300m from Karlaplan metro station (red 13). Bus 67 stops next to the entrance at 'Historiska museet' and buses 69 / 76 and tram 7 stop Djurgårdsbron is a 5mins walk away.

Meta review

The museum generally receives very positive feedback from visitors; it is described as mostly classic but with some exhibits benefiting from a more modern curation. The highlights consistently mentioned in reviews are the Viking exhibition followed by the Gold Room. Apparently, most but not all of the info is translated into English but there is also the option of an audio-guide for a fee.
